Sisram Medical Targets APAC Expansion via Thai Aesthetic Hub

By launching its flagship Soprano Titanium device in Thailand, Sisram Medical is accelerating a dual-growth strategy that pairs energy-based technology with high-demand injectables. The company aims to leverage Thailand’s robust medical tourism sector as a springboard to capture broader market share across the competitive Southeast Asian aesthetic landscape.

Since establishing direct local sales operations in 2025, Sisram has secured deep roots within Thailand’s premium aesthetics clinics. The rollout of the Soprano Titanium is supported by the continued success of Profhilo, which has maintained strong momentum among practitioners focused on skin remodeling and facial contouring. By integrating these two distinct business lines, the firm is encouraging clinics to adopt comprehensive treatment protocols that combine device-based tightening with injectable rejuvenation.

CEO Eyal Ben David noted that the company’s recent performance validates its localized operating model. Sisram plans to use the Thai market as a strategic anchor for the wider APAC region, with a pipeline of additional energy-based devices currently awaiting regulatory approval for release in late 2026. This expansion includes a commitment to scaled-up medical education and technical support, designed to deepen product penetration and improve revenue consistency across the company’s regional network.
